jqury关于cooke的操作写入cookie后只显示一次的DIV提示框代码
生活随笔
收集整理的這篇文章主要介紹了
jqury关于cooke的操作写入cookie后只显示一次的DIV提示框代码
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
?有時候當用戶登錄系統后,需要給用戶彈出提示框,但是不需要總是彈出來,在這里加入訪問cookie來判斷是否彈出過提示框,如果彈出過那么保存cookie,下次根據cookie是否存在來判斷是否彈出
?
<script type="text/javascript"> function cookiesave(n, v, mins, dn, path){if(n){if(!mins) mins = 365 * 24 * 60;if(!path) path = "/";var date = new Date();date.setTime(date.getTime() + (mins * 60 * 1000));var expires = "; expires=" + date.toGMTString();if(dn) dn = "domain=" + dn + "; ";document.cookie = n + "=" + v + expires + "; " + dn + "path=" + path;} } function cookieget(n){var name = n + "=";var ca = document.cookie.split(';');for(var i=0;i<ca.length;i++) {var c = ca[i];while (c.charAt(0)==' ') c = c.substring(1,c.length);if (c.indexOf(name) == 0) return c.substring(name.length,c.length);}return ""; } function closeclick(){document.getElementById('note').style.display='none';cookiesave('closeclick','closeclick','','',''); } function clickclose(){if(cookieget('closeclick')=='closeclick'){document.getElementById('note').style.display='none';}else{document.getElementById('note').style.display='block';} } window.onload=clickclose; </script>轉載于:https://www.cnblogs.com/xuxiaoshuan/p/3863058.html
總結
以上是生活随笔為你收集整理的jqury关于cooke的操作写入cookie后只显示一次的DIV提示框代码的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 《硬核干货》简单好用视频、图片、文件MD
- 下一篇: centos 7.1 apache 源码